Managing redundancies
A social enterprise had their funding cut significantly and needed to make some urgent organisational changes across the board.
We were asked to provide online and phone-based support on a project basis for a redundancy process.
We prepared all communications, consultation scripts, invites and outcome letters and advised leaders on the process including the potential to reduce hours instead. We produced all the calculations and reviewed existing policy making recommendations.
Many redundancies were mitigated through an effective consultation process where some employees accepted the reduction in hours. This enabled the charity to continue their work and rebuild their pipeline of funding without losing talented employees.
Managing contractual and policy changes
A small service business was looking to bolster its employment offering in preparation for a trade sale.
As part of the brief we reviewed, re-wrote, and re-issued all contracts of employment, conducted discovery meetings with all staff to understand what mattered most to them, prepared a new company handbook in a tone of voice that was much more in-keeping with the desired culture of the business, implemented a new flexible holiday policy that was seen as a benefit to employees at a low-cost to the employer, a new absence management procedure and strengthening of confidentiality, conflicts of interest and intellectual property clauses.
The implementation included writing all communications, holding a day of face to face individual consultation meetings to explain the changes, securing signatures and training the management team on new procedures.
Result: the ultimate buyer praised the leadership team on the professionalism and tone of their employment contracts and policies which would support an effective transition.
Ensuring a dignified exit
A small company needed to exit a senior individual swiftly due to performance, but wanted to maintain their dignity and also ensure minimal disruption to the team.
We discussed options for managing the exit and proposed a without prejudice discussion via a settlement agreement.
We provided the agreement template, coached and advised the leader about the type of discussion that was required and produced scripting for the discussion, a reference and wrote a communication to employees. We also recommended a solicitor from our network that the employee could use for the purposes of reviewing the agreement.
Result: the agreement was signed within the timescale, the employee left with dignity and the employer could move on swiftly to recruit a replacement.
Supporting recruitment activity
A not for profit requested support with a recruitment and selection process for a key management position which they needed to fill quickly.
We first prepared a project plan so the process could run to time and everyone knew when they needed to be available for what. We reviewed the job description to ensure any changes and requirements were clearly captured, advised on salary levels in the market for similar level roles, prepared a job advertisement, reviewed applications, prepared relevant and legally-compliant, competency-based questions, coached interviewers, attended final stage interviews as part of the panel and provided feedback.
Result: Time to hire of 6 weeks, no candidates dropped out, the offer was accepted and the new hire started just in time to support a critical part of the performance year.
Organisation Design and Effectiveness
A charity requested support to enable their team to work more effectively and to maximise fundraising outputs.
We held initial discovery interviews with each team member to understand their role and how it interfaced with others. We also explored what they felt was working well and what could be improved.
It was evident that there was a lack of clarity of expectations and of role boundaries. So we undertook a core process review with the leadership team to gain alignment on the key high level activities that add value to the charity's core proposition - in order to build this into their core accountability structure.
We also highlighted the key challenges and made recommendations to alleviate these in the new organisation design. Then we prepared a new set of draft job descriptions and coached the Executive Director through the necessary consultation meetings (both formal and informal).
Result: A fair basis for performance tracking and reward benchmarking and leaner, more efficient processes with clear accountabilities that have facilitated fundraising activity.
